How often should Ford PX Ranger injectors be replaced?
If excess fuel is leaking into the cylinder, the misfires can cause damage to the surface of the pistons – the piston surface may melt or have a ‘hole’ blown in the top of it. It is recommended that the injectors be replaced every 100,000 kilometres; while injectors can be ‘re-manufactured’, such injectors may have half the life of new injectors.
Is there a problem with Ford Ranger 3.2 TDCi?
For the Ford PX Ranger 3.2 TDCi, there have been reports of the diesel fuel injectors leaking excess fuel from as little as 70,000 kilometres. Symptoms of leaking injectors include: A rattling noise from the engine;
